Many think Google Ads success is just about the highest bid. In reality, Google cares deeply about Landing Page Experience. If your page is relevant and well-structured, Google rewards you with a lower Cost Per Click (CPC).

What is Google Ads Quality Score?

Quality Score is a value (1-10) Google assigns to your ads. A major component is landing page relevance.

Structures Google Ads Loves:

  1. Keyword-Rich Headlines: If your ad is for “Web Services Bandung,” your landing page headline must explicitly mention that.
  2. Clear Navigation: Google dislikes “dead-end” pages. Ensure links to Privacy Policy and Contact Us are present.
  3. Speed & Responsiveness: The page must open quickly on both mobile and desktop.
  4. Original Content: Don’t just copy-paste from other sites.

Content Order for Maximum Conversion

  • Above the Fold: Headline + Solution + CTA.
  • Middle: Benefits + How it Works + Testimonials.
  • Bottom: FAQ + Final CTA + Business Info Footer.
